Purple Heart (Tradescantia pallida) used as a bedding plant at the Missouri Botanical Garden.Tradescantia pallida is a tender evergreen perennial native to northeast Mexico (from Tamaulipas to Yucatan) grown as an ornamental for its striking purple foliage. A similar and related species also sometimes called spiderwort, the green-and-white inch plant (Tradescantia fluminensis), is considered invasive in scattered areas where it grows in USDA zones 9 through 12, including parts of California, Hawaii and several Gulf Coast states. If you do develop dermatitis from contact with Wandering Jew or one of its relatives, begin by flushing the area thoroughly with cool water and then washing with soap and lukewarm water.
